titleOfInvention Elastase inhibiting polypeptides and process for their preparation by genetic recombination
abstract Elastase inhibitors containing the amino-acid sequence (I) (i.e. the C-terminal portion of human polymorphonuclear leucocyte elastase inhibiting protein (SLPI)) are new: -(-ASN-PRO-THR-ARG-ARG- LYS-PRO-GLY-LYS- CYS-PRO-VAL-THR-TYR-GLY-GLN-CYS-LEU- MET-LEU-ASN-PRO-PRO- ASN-PHE-CYS-GLU-MET-ASP-GLY-GLN-CYS- LYS-ARG-ASP-LEU-LYS- CYS-CYS-MET-GLY-MET-CYS-GLY-LYS-SER- CYS-VAL-SER-PRO-VAL-LYS-ALA-)n- (I) (I) may have an N-terminal glycine, or the elastase inhibitor may have the formula Y-B-Z, where Y is a complete or partial human growth hormone sequence; B is a linking sequence; Z is (I). In (I), n is 1-10, and one or more of the cysteine residues may be in the sulphonic acid form. Pref. the human growth hormone sequence Y is PHE(1) to PHE(139) (esp. PHE(1) to GLN(122)). Pref. B are (ASN-GLY)n, (VAL-PRO-ARG)n or (LEU-VAL-PRO-ARG)n (where n is 1-10). Also claimed are DNA sequences coding for the elastase inhibitors, plasmids containing the DNA sequences, and transformant organisms containing the plasmids.
